Output 664a21dd304a0adc583c6b04aea6dca4094f33efcb1479f10b8bcfb7dc805a27:0

value
14325862
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d52aba4451abe37e2fc82b51f298cb3719293ba OP_EQUAL
address
3EaGEdugff511fAEchu9Wigroo55nhSnxP
transaction
664a21dd304a0adc583c6b04aea6dca4094f33efcb1479f10b8bcfb7dc805a27
spent
true